Output 66f98e083d390d72db53d24c1db36f70c2bbfc71049392a74650721939698007:115

value
3318
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 186e09e29bace2bb091bd2ca5204ae85e927c2939d367224f06412528b31f545
address
bc1prphqnc5m4n3tkzgm6t99yp9wsh5j0s5nn5m8yf8svsf99ze374zspz5e28
transaction
66f98e083d390d72db53d24c1db36f70c2bbfc71049392a74650721939698007
spent
true